7 places in India which feels like foreign countries
Malkit
7 places in India which feels like foreign countries | Explore 7 Indian towns that feel global—French Pondicherry, Tibetan Mcleod Ganj, Swiss-like Chopta, and more, you can see all of them within India.
Munnar | The tea gardens and the rolling hills you feel like you are in a foreign country.
Coorg | The landscapes give it a vibe similar to the Scotland.
Alleppey | Known for houseboats, it looks exactly like the canals of Venice.
Ladakh | Tibetan culture, makes it feel like you're in the Himalayas of Tibet.
Goa | Beaches of Goa, Seeing the beaches of Goa, you will feel like you are in a Southeast Asian country.
Gulmarg | Snow-covered mountains, Gulmarg looks like the Swiss Alps.
Pondicherry | The beaches and cafes here give a European country-like feel.